‘Both Iker and I want to play’

Diego Lopez has mused once more on keeping Iker Casillas out of a place in the Real Madrid team: “Iker wants to play as much as I do.”

The 32-year-old looks set to continue into 2014 as Madrid’s No 1 ahead of Casillas, in a situation that has drawn continued coverage.

Starting Madrid’s mid-season friendly against Paris Saint-Germain yesterday, the goalkeeper was once more asked about keeping out Spain’s record caps holder.

“I will do what I can to play every match, but the Coach chooses who he wants to play,” Diego Lopez replied.

“Iker wants to play every match as much as I do, but we have to respect the Coach's decision.

“It was a nice and interesting match against a great team – it was a tough preparatory match and was very interesting.

“We've done very well these last few days since our break. We have a very demanding schedule and some tough matches at the Bernabeu. We also have the Cup ties.

“The Champions League is further away, but it will be difficult against Schalke. They are very important competitions and this year we have to win titles.”
